Original Description
Johann-Hermann Carmiencke’s Vesuvius From Posillipo By Moonlight captures a breathtaking nocturnal scene where the menacing glow of Mount Vesuvius contrasts with the serene Mediterranean expanse. Painted during the mid-19th century Romantic era, the work embodies the movement’s fascination with nature’s sublime power—balanced by Carmiencke’s precise topographical detail, reflecting his German training blended with Italianate influences. The composition juxtaposes the volcano’s fiery drama against the moonlit Bay of Naples, framed by shadowy fishing boats and the cliffs of Posillipo, creating a poetic tension between destruction and tranquility. Though less renowned than contemporaries like Turner or Friedrich, Carmiencke’s piece holds significance as a bridge between Northern European romanticism and Southern landscape traditions, offering a unique perspective on Italy’s volcanic allure that appealed to Grand Tour collectors.
